ABOUT THE ROLE
The Junior Accounting Coordinator plays a key role in ensuring the company’s financial operations run smoothly and accurately. This position is responsible for managing daily accounting activities, overseeing payment processes, maintaining compliance with tax and labor regulations, and supporting the implementation of process improvements. You will work closely with other departments, providing accurate financial information that supports decision-making and contributes to the company’s operational success.
YOU WILL BE RESPONSIBLE FOR:
- Key Responsibilities
- Schedule and process supplier payments twice a week, ensuring accuracy, proper documentation, and adherence to internal policies.
- Receive, review, and post invoices for goods and services daily, reconciling accounts to maintain accurate and up-to-date financial records.
- Manage the full payroll cycle, including calculations for salaries, benefits, deductions, and tax withholdings, ensuring compliance with legal and tax obligations.
- Monitor and ensure compliance with all applicable tax regulations, preparing accurate reports and supporting documentation as required.
- Maintain and reconcile all financial transactions in the company’s accounting system promptly and accurately.
- Oversee the end-to-end process of electronic invoices, from receipt to archiving, guaranteeing accuracy, proper authorization, and regulatory compliance.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to provide financial data, insights, and reports that support strategic decision-making.
- Contribute to the implementation and optimization of accounting and payroll systems to improve automation, efficiency, and process accuracy.
